A study comparing children 7 to 11 years old with moderate or severe obstructive sleep apnea to children the same age who slept normally found significant reductions of gray matter – brain cells crucial to most cognitive tasks – in several regions of the brains of children with sleep apnea. The finding points to connections between this common sleep disturbance and the loss of neurons or delayed neuronal growth in the developing brain.

Tinnitus -- "ringing in the ears" -- affects an estimated 50 million Americans and is the leading service-related disability among U.S. veterans. Until recently, very little could be done for sufferers, but now a new, FDA-approved technology is successfully treating it. The Levo System mimics the buzzing, hissing, whistling or clicking sounds that many tinnitus sufferers describe and "trains" the brain to ignore them, thereby alleviating the condition entirely. To do this, patients wear earbuds at night while sleeping, when the brain is most responsive to sensory input.

Overall, studies indicate that 15 to 20 percent of one to three year olds continue to have nightwakings. According to Stephanie Zandieh, M.D., Director, Pediatric Sleep Disorders and Apnea Center, The Valley Hospital, “Inappropriate sleep associations are the primary cause of frequent nightwakings. Sleep associations are those conditions that are habitually present at the time of sleep onset and in the presence of which the infant or child has learned to fall asleep. These same conditions are then required in order for the infant or child to fall back to sleep following periodic normal nighttime arousals.”

The recent catastrophic NJ Transit train accident in Hoboken highlights one of the perils of undiagnosed sleep apnea – the threat to transportation safety. As in several other recent calamitous accidents, the engineer fell asleep at the wheel due to a medical condition that causes sleepiness, and the presence of which he was not aware. When an individual operates a vehicle of public transportation, whether it be a train, a bus or a plane, many lives are in their hands. Anytime the operator of one of these modes of transportation becomes drowsy, or worse, falls asleep at the controls, many lives are immediately placed in jeopardy. This is why these safety-critical personnel should be screened and monitored for their fitness for their work, including identifying the presence of sleep disorders. In fact, the Federal Railroad Administration is expected to issue a safety advisory this week stressing the importance of sleep apnea screening and treatment.
